Earlier this month, newspapers’ reports had it that the super rich Senate president Bukola Saraki graciously came to the rescue of some 432 students in Kwara Central and paid their 2018 WAEC fees amounting to a whooping sum of N10.8million naira. The rationale behind the payment as stated by his constituency office was to show that every child is important. How they arrived at the amount as WAEC fees for 432 students is not yet clear to me because the figure showed that 25, 000 naira is paid per child for WAEC fee.

And about the same time, a senatorial aspirant in the State of Osun distributed 300 JAMB scratch cards/forms to 300 students in Ife North Local government of the State. The rationale behind the gesture according to Wale Bolorunduro Foundation is to show the enormous love that Dr. Bolorunduro has for education. No figure was attached with this one in the report that I saw.
